iOS Dev (11) 创建一个简单的 UIViewController

iOS Dev (11) 创建一个简单的 UIViewController

  • 作者:CSDN 大锐哥
  • 地址:http://blog.csdn.net/prevention

创建一个 Empty Project

创建一个简单的 UIViewController

首先创建一个这样的类的头文件:

#import <UIKit/UIKit.h>

@interface MyFirstViewController: UIViewController

@end

再创建一个源文件 .m:

#import "MyFirstViewController.h"

@interface MyFirstViewController ()

@end

@implementation MyFirstViewController

- (id)initWithNibName:(NSString *)nibNameOrNil bundle:(NSBundle *)nibBundleOrNil
{
    self = [super initWithName:nibNameOrNil bundle:nibBundleOrNil];

    if (self) {
        // customized codes
    }

    return self;
}

- (void)viewDidLoad
{
    [super viewDidLoad];
    self.view.backgroundColor = [UIColor whiteColor];
}

- (void)didReceiveMemoryWarning
{
    [super didReceiveMemoryWarning];
}

@end

AppDelegate 写成啥样?

.h 文件还是老样子

.m 文件呢?

-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ions
{
    self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ds];
    self.window.rootViewController = [[MyFirstViewController alloc] initWithNibName:nil bundle:nil];
    self.window.backgroundColor = [UIColor whiteColor];
    [self.window makeKeyAndVisible];
    return YES;
}

你可能感兴趣的:(iOS Dev (11) 创建一个简单的 UIViewController)